Age-Based Baby Toy Reviews for Developmental Milestones

img-2.jpg

Picking toys that suit your baby's age can make everyday learning fun and natural. Check the detailed table below for more info, and read on to see what kinds of toys work best for each stage.

For newborns up to 3 months, look for toys with bold, contrasting colors and soft, gentle sounds. A simple mobile that slowly moves and shows easy patterns can catch your baby’s eye and help spark early senses.

Between 3 and 6 months, choose toys that invite your little one to reach out, grab, and explore different sounds. For example, the Fisher-Price Deluxe Kick ’n Play Piano Gym offers fun, varied sounds that let your baby experience cause and effect while encouraging movement. From 6 to 9 months, interactive toys that boost hand-eye coordination are a great idea. Think of an activity book with textured flaps that your baby can feel and explore while tracking moving parts with their eyes.

For babies 9 to 12 months, opt for toys that allow independent exploration and even a little storytelling. A toy with different textures that invites both touch and imaginative play can make every moment a new adventure.

Baby Toy Reviews on Safety Standards and Certifications

img-3.jpg

Toy makers have to stick with strict rules to keep your little ones safe. They follow guidelines like CPSIA and ASTM (safety rules) which mean every toy is carefully checked for choking hazards and harmful chemicals. They pick BPA-free and phthalate-free materials to keep things gentle for your baby. Even something like a bath animal is designed without hidden spaces that might trap mold, while high-contrast cards are made with a matte finish and rounded edges to last longer.

But sometimes, if a rule is missed during making, a toy can still have hazards. Little parts or loose pieces might come off during play, which can be risky for toddlers. That’s why it’s important to check your baby’s toys often for any wear or damage. Look at the labels for clear warnings and proper certification marks. Before each use, take a quick look at the toy. Make sure it shows the safety certification labels and that all parts are securely put together. A short inspection can really help put your mind at ease while you watch your baby play.

Baby Toy Reviews Buying Guide: Budget, Premium, and Eco-Friendly Picks

img-6.jpg

Picking out a toy for your little one is all about balancing cost with what truly matters, great play and safe design. If you're watching your budget, you might love options like the Soft Ball/Rattle (about $10) or the Farm Tails Crinkle Book (around $8). These favorites give your baby a gentle introduction to safe, playful fun without costing too much.

Then there are mid-range treasures. Toys like the Personalized Book (roughly $20) or the Zippee sensory toy (about $15) might feel like a bit more of an investment, but they pack extra features and interactive fun that can grow along with your child’s curiosity.

For those special moments when you’re ready to spend a bit more, premium toys could be just the ticket. The Fisher-Price Ultimate Playhouse (around $90) and Lovevery subscription kits (roughly $120 for three months) offer well-crafted designs that invite endless adventures and lasting enjoyment.

If you care about the planet, there are eco-friendly picks, too. Eco-conscious parents can feel good with choices like the Mega Bloks Build N’ Play Bag made from sugarcane or Oceanbound bath toys created from 100% recycled plastic. And for a mix of practical design and creative spark, the Stapelstein Original Rainbow stones (about $50) are a hit. When shopping, it always helps to choose trusted retailers who share details about where the materials come from and how the toys meet safety standards.
